‘Living Bars’ Are the Cocktail Hour Trend of Dreams

If you’re looking to make your wedding #extra (but like, in the classiest way possible), consider the latest trend in reception fabulosity: Living cocktail bars.

As the name suggests, this literally means tricking out your bar in lush greens, over-the-top blooms or wild vines—so much so that it looks like the thing is indeed living. Get Pin-spired by the lavish ideas below. Then call your florist.
